Aligned has announced a strategic collaboration with AMD and the University of Southern California's Information Sciences Institute (USC ISI) to accelerate the development of the MEGALODON language model, announced in a press release. This partnership focuses on utilizing AMD's Instinct MI300 GPUs and Aligned's AI expertise to train the model efficiently on non-NVIDIA architectures.

MEGALODON is USC ISI's flagship large language model, featuring a novel Moving Average Equipped Gated Attention (MEGA) architecture designed to improve long-context retention while reducing computational complexity. The collaboration aims to push performance boundaries beyond traditional CUDA-based environments by leveraging AMD's ROCm platform as a CUDA alternative.

Aligned will optimize MEGALODON's training on AMD's Instinct MI325X GPUs, providing the necessary tools and engineering support to USC ISI's researchers. This effort is part of a broader initiative to enable powerful AI on diverse hardware platforms, showcasing the potential of AMD's GPU infrastructure in large-scale AI training.
